Roger Button left this review about The City Pride
Having read that its days are numbered, I made a point of visiting what I hoped would be one of the last traditional old style pubs left in Docklands. It looks like I was already a few years too late. The City Pride is pretty much the template on the sort of pubs that leaves me sobbing into the bottom of my pint glass. The characterless and faceless interior has undergone a typical modern refurbishment that leaves lttle of interest or focus. The beer selection was starndard and the only Ale (Tetleys) was off. Prices are high (Guiness £3.60) and served by disinterested euro-staff. There are a couple of raised sections and plenty of pillars to find a tucked away table but ultimately, the ambience is sterile and contrived. The plasma screen was tuned to Kiss FM and supplied an endless diet of dull music. On the plus side, there is a decent enough large beer patio to the rear with several picnic tables although the views of the surrounding towers is not particularly picturesque. I dare say there is an appeal here for some people but the place did little for me and it was not the traditional boozer I was hoping to find. Whilst I rue the demise of another pub, it is not somewhere I would hurry back to whilst it is still around.
